> I am looking for a product (open source or not), something like Talend or 
> Pentaho that in which I can design the ETL (from and to kafka), and run the 
> the ETL in Storm/ IronCount or even maybe I can run it in Hadoop Map/Reduce.

Interesting - we build ETLs on top of Hadoop using Cascading (open source 
workflow API), which has a lot of what it calls "Taps" for connecting to data 
sources and sinks.

But I haven't heard of a Kafka Tap. Should be possible to implement, though.

One issue is that Hadoop is batch oriented, so there's a bit of an impedance 
mismatch when you've got a streaming data source, but from experience it's 
possible to get that to work.
